How do cells of the neoplastic tumors acquire nutrients and oxygen and release wastes?
Expert
In neoplastic tumors a phenomenon named angiogenesis happens. Angiogenesis is formation of newest blood vessels. Neoplastic cells bring the formation of new blood vessels to irrigate and exhaust the neoplastic tissue.
Angiogenesis is significant because the tumor growth based on it. A lot of research on the cancer has tried to find out natural and synthetic substances to hold back angiogenesis.
